The Executive Development Programme in Urban Anthropology Race: Leadership Mastery is a certificate course designed to empower professionals with critical understanding and essential skills in navigating today's diverse urban landscapes. This program bridges the gap between business and cultural anthropology, providing insights into the complex dynamics of race and identity in urban settings and their implications for leadership.

Course Details

• Understanding Urban Anthropology: An Overview
• The Intersection of Race and Leadership in Urban Spaces
• Historical Context: Race Relations in Cities
• Power Dynamics: Bias, Discrimination, and Inclusive Leadership
• Cultural Competence for Urban Leaders
• Strategies for Fostering Equity and Inclusion in Urban Organizations
• Navigating Cultural Differences in the Urban Workplace
• Conflict Resolution and Collaborative Decision-Making in Diverse Urban Environments
• Creating Social Change: Urban Policy and Grassroots Advocacy
